The Birth and Development of Radio

Radio, a groundbreaking invention that revolutionized how people receive information and entertainment, has had a long and fascinating journey. From its humble beginnings as weak signals, radio has evolved into a powerful global communication medium. Its birth is closely linked to the brilliant mind of Guglielmo Marconi, considered the father of wireless communication. His early experiments paved the way for the development of radio broadcasting technology, sparking a revolution in long-distance information transmission.

Over the decades, radio has witnessed remarkable advancements. From bulky, expensive receivers to the compact, versatile devices of today, radio has constantly innovated to meet the ever-growing demands of its users. The advent of car radios, online radio, and podcasts demonstrates the enduring vitality of this medium in the digital age.

The Technology Behind Radio Waves

Radio operates on the principle of wireless transmission. Radio waves are a form of electromagnetic radiation, emitted from a broadcasting source and propagated through space. Broadcasting stations use antennas to transmit waves, while receivers use antennas to capture them. The frequency of the radio wave determines the quality and range of the broadcast. Audio signal processing technology also plays a crucial role in ensuring high-quality audio transmission.

Today, digital technology is widely used in radio, improving audio quality, extending broadcast range, and enhancing interactivity. Online radio, podcasts, and online music streaming apps all rely on modern digital technologies.

The Role of Radio in Modern Society

Despite the emergence of television, the internet, and other media, radio continues to hold a significant place in modern society. Radio is an easily accessible medium, requiring no complex technology. It offers up-to-date news, diverse entertainment programs, and serves as a bridge between communities.

Radio plays a vital role in providing information to communities, especially in areas with limited infrastructure. It is also an effective tool for education, cultural promotion, and raising community awareness on social issues.
